Ingredients You’ll Need
Gathering simple, wholesome ingredients makes cooking so much more enjoyable. For these Grilled Shrimp Caesar Wraps, you’ll need to pick up a few things — many of which you might already have at home!
For the Shrimp:
- 1 lb shrimp (peeled and deveined)
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- 1 tsp garlic powder
- 1 tsp paprika
- 1/2 tsp black pepper
- 1/4 tsp salt
- 1 tbsp lemon juice
For the Caesar Dressing:
- 1/2 cup mayonnaise
- 2 tbsp Parmesan cheese (grated)
- 1 tbsp lemon juice
- 2 tsp Worcestershire sauce
- 1 tsp Dijon mustard
- 1 garlic clove (minced)
- Salt and pepper to taste
For the Wraps:
- 4 large flour tortillas
- 2 cups romaine lettuce (chopped)
- 1/2 cup Parmesan cheese (shaved)
- 1/2 cup croutons (optional)
- 4 slices Turkey Bacon (cooked and crumbled – optional)

How to Make Grilled Shrimp Caesar Wraps
Step 1: Prepare the Shrimp
Start by tossing your peeled and deveined shrimp in a bowl with olive oil, garlic powder, paprika, salt, and pepper. This step is crucial because marinating the shrimp adds so much flavor that really shines when grilled. Once coated, grill them for about 2-3 minutes on each side until they turn pink and opaque.
Step 2: Make the Caesar Dressing
In another bowl, whisk together mayonnaise, Parmesan cheese, lemon juice, Worcestershire sauce, Dijon mustard, and minced garlic. This creamy dressing is what ties everything together! Adjust salt and pepper to taste — it should be rich and flavorful but balanced.
Step 3: Assemble the Wraps
Warm your tortillas in a skillet for around 30 seconds until they’re pliable. Spread a generous layer of Caesar dressing over each tortilla. Next comes the fun part — add your grilled shrimp along with chopped romaine lettuce and shaved Parmesan cheese. If you decided to use Turkey Bacon or croutons as toppings, sprinkle them on now!
Step 4: Roll It Up
To wrap them up perfectly, fold in the sides of each tortilla first before rolling tightly from the bottom. This helps keep all those delicious fillings inside while you enjoy every bite!
Step 5: Serve and Enjoy
Slice each wrap in half and serve immediately for a delightful meal that everyone will love. Whether it’s lunch or dinner, these Grilled Shrimp Caesar Wraps are sure to be a hit!

Make Ahead and Storage
These Grilled Shrimp Caesar Wraps are not only delicious but also perfect for meal prep! You can easily prepare components ahead of time, making it a breeze to whip up a quick lunch or dinner during a busy week.
Storing Leftovers
- Store any leftover wraps in an airtight container in the refrigerator.
- Consume within 2 days for optimal freshness.
- If you have extra shrimp or dressing, store them separately to maintain texture.
Freezing
- It’s best to freeze the shrimp before assembling the wraps.
- Place grilled shrimp in a freezer-safe bag and remove as much air as possible.
- They can be frozen for up to 3 months. Thaw in the refrigerator overnight before using.
Reheating
- For reheating, warm the shrimp gently on the stove or microwave until heated through.
- Avoid reheating wrapped tortillas directly in the microwave; instead, reheat them in a skillet for a few seconds to keep them soft.
